Hella S. Haasse, a prominent figure in Dutch literature, is known not only for her engaging novels but also for her insightful essays that delve into the realm of art and culture. In collaboration with Margot Dijkgraaf and Patricia de Groot, she explores the intricate connections between literature and the visual arts, weaving together personal reflections with broader societal themes. Their collective voice provides a fresh perspective on how art influences and reflects human experiences.
Through a series of thought-provoking pieces, the authors invite readers to contemplate the impact of artistic expression on identity and culture. Their discussions reveal the depth of Haasse's lifelong passion for art, demonstrating how it informs her literary work and her understanding of the world. The interplay between visual and written art forms is illuminated, showcasing the rich tapestry of inspiration that transcends mediums.
As they navigate this fascinating territory, readers are encouraged to engage critically with the themes presented. The book serves as a testament to Haasse's legacy and her commitment to celebrating art in all its forms, alongside the contributions of Dijkgraaf and de Groot. Together, they create a narrative that not only honors the past but also inspires dialogue about the role of art in contemporary society.
